Nauhria Ram Dheer & Sons 3.79

Hospital Road, Nakodar
Nakodar,
India

About Nauhria Ram Dheer & Sons

Nauhria Ram Dheer & Sons Nauhria Ram Dheer & Sons is a well known place listed as Shopping/retail in Nakodar , Women's Clothing Store in Nakodar ,

Contact Details & Working Hours